Cyanobacteria as Renewable Sources of Bioenergy (Biohydrogen, Bioethanol, and Bio-Oil Production),ates can be utilized to produce bioethanol or biohydrogen production, and lipids are considered for bio-oil production. Based on these advantages of cyanobacteria, this chapter highlights and exploits the recent trends in cyanobacteria biofuel production, such as biohydrogen, bioethanol, and bio-oil
